What this job asks for AI summary
A part-time, independent contractor role for a sole data practitioner supporting an online vehicle auction platform's end-to-end data stack. Day-to-day work spans pipeline ingestion, Snowflake warehousing and cost management, dbt-style transformation and modeling, batch ML inference, and reverse ETL into operational tools like HubSpot and Iterable. Best suited to an experienced data engineer comfortable working autonomously across the full data lifecycle at roughly 20 hours per week.

Why we read it this way (11)
This is an independent contractor (1099/B2B) fractional engagement at ~20 hours/week on a monthly retainer — not a full-time or W-2 role.
The degree requirement states 'Bachelor's degree … or equivalent experience,' so no formal degree is hard-gated.
Ingestion tooling is listed as 'OpenFlow, NiFi, Fivetran, Airbyte, or equivalent' — any one of these satisfies the requirement; OpenFlow/Hevo are the current in-house tools.
Reverse ETL experience is required both bespoke (API integrations, stored procedures) and via SaaS tools; Hightouch and Census are named as examples under the required block and are captured as alternatives of each other rather than separate hard gates.
MLOps is listed as a required qualification framed around keeping training pipelines, feature tables, and batch inference healthy in production — not ML research.
Analytics engineering workflow (modeling, testing, documentation) is required but names no specific tool (e.g. dbt); dbt is the canonical tool for this workflow and is listed as preferred to reflect the absence of an explicit name in the required section.
Snowpark and Snowflake Cortex appear together under Nice-to-have, as does LLM-driven analytics workflow experience.
HubSpot and Iterable/Braze appear as named downstream targets in the responsibilities narrative, not in a formal requirements section; listed as preferred context.
SOC code 15-1243 (Database Architects) is chosen because the primary day-to-day work is designing and maintaining the data warehouse, pipelines, and data models. 15-2051 (Data Scientists) is the runner-up given the MLOps and batch inference responsibilities.
